Profile

As a child, Todd Hase tagged along when his parents, both professional dealers, worked the antiques circuit. By 12, he was allowed to make purchases on his own. In 1996, he launched Todd Hase Furniture with his wife and business partner, Amy, combining his lifelong appreciation for antiques with a decidedly modern sensibility. The designer, who has customized pieces for Cameron Diaz, Donald Trump, and the set of Sex and the City, produces antique-inspired furnishings in a variety of styles—from eighteenth-century to early Deco—that are timeless, sumptuous, and marked by an obsessive attention to detail. The upholstered seating has eight-way hand-tied springs and the intricate marquetry patterns on tables and cabinets are all laid by hand. The Traditional collection, inspired by the Directoire and Empire eras, is a forward take on eighteenth- and nineteenth-century shapes, featuring colorful, high-gloss lacquers (think pea green and lemon yellow) and fabrics that echo Pompeiian frescoes. Hase also has a line of nature-influenced textiles that includes silk cocoons and silk mohair.
